Role Summary
We are seeking a proactive and enthusiastic University Recruiter to join our Talent Acquisition team. In this role, you will lead efforts to attract, engage, and hire top early-career talent from universities and colleges. The ideal candidate has strong relationship-building skills, is passionate about diversity and inclusion, and thrives in a fast-paced environment.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ities
- Develop and implement campus recruitment strategies to attract high-potential students and recent graduates.
- Build and maintain strong partnerships with career services, faculty, student organizations, and key university stakeholders.
- Plan and execute campus events, including career fairs, info sessions, workshops, and on-campus interviews.
- Manage the full-cycle recruiting process for internship and early-career positions—from sourcing and screening to offer and onboarding.
- Collaborate with hiring managers to identify hiring needs and develop compelling job postings and recruitment materials.
- Track and analyze recruiting metrics and outcomes to inform strategy and improve processes.
- Represent the company’s brand and values in all university-facing activities, ensuring a positive and engaging candidate experience.
- Champion diversity, equity, and inclusion in recruitment efforts.
- Support the design and administration of internship and new graduate programs.
Minimum Qualifications
- Bachelor’s degree in Human Resources, Business, Communications, or related field or 4 years equivalent related experience
- 5 or more years of total relevant work with at least 2 years of experience in university or early-career recruiting or talent acquisition.
- Excellent communication and interpersonal skills.
- Ability to manage multiple projects and build relationships across diverse stakeholders.
- Willingness to travel to campuses and events as needed.
- Experience with applicant tracking systems (e.g., Greenhouse, Lever, Workday).
- Familiarity with university recruiting tools/platforms (e.g., Handshake, Symplicity, RippleMatch).
- Knowledge of best practices in DEI and early talent pipelines.
